Abstract
The invention relates to a planting method of a pollution-free and organic tea. The method comprises the steps of 1, seedling selection, 2, seedling lifting, 3, transplantation, 4, crown cultivation, and 5, rational fertilizer application. According to the planting method of the pollution free and organic tea, organic fertilizer of rape seed cakes serve as the major planting fertilizer, and chemical synthetics such as synthetic fertilizer, pesticides, herbicide and food additives are forbidden to avoid heavy metal pollution; meanwhile, diseases and pests during planting are prevented through agricultural and biological manners, so that tea products have no pollution such as pesticide residue, heavy metal and harmful organisms and can meet the relevant national standards on hygienic and quality indexes and further have no damage on body health.

The content of the invention
The purpose of the present invention is improved and innovated for shortcoming and problem present in background technology, there is provided a kind of simple possible
Pollution-free tea and organic tea implantation methods.
Implantation methods of the present invention are comprised the following steps:
1st, selection of seedling:Robust plant is selected, nursery stock is logical straight satisfactory, and branch is healthy and strong, and tissue enriches, not excessive growth, lignifying journey
Degree is high, and trunk diameter is thick, well developed root system, the healthy and strong nursery stock of terminal bud.
2nd, lifting:Ability lifting when tea shoot stops growing, tea shoot typically must be transplanted into native lifting in 10-11 months
Motility rate highest, secondly transplants in late Febuary to mid-March.
3rd, transplant:First dig plantation ditch, ditch depth 40cm, wide 30cm or so, spacing in the rows and little line-spacing 33cm, wide row space 150cm;
Base manure, fertilizer are put in ditch, are not required to fermentation;Add one layer of soil again after clay fertilizer mutually melts, then just plant Seedling, 2 plants of every cave seedling,
Prune in time after cultivation, ground stays 15-20cm high.
4th, tree crown culture:Sizing several times is pruned, and to the 3rd year Camellia sinensis height 80-90cm has been reached, and tree width has reached 120-140cm,
Tree crown coverage forms tea place in 80%-90%.
5th, the rational application of fertilizer:Based on fertilizer, it is aided with a small amount of inorganic fertilizer and combines;During organic fertilizer, it is necessary to trench digging depth 20cm
Left and right, is put into fertilizer, every mu of 500kg or so, then with soil covering, allows its natural fermentation.
Fertilizer of the present invention is the rapeseed cake fertilizer after rapeseed cake fermentation.Rapeseed cake is after oil expression remaining about 60% residue cake
Class, averagely contains thick protein 35% to 38%, and aminoacid compares balance, also containing the trace element such as aminoacid and manganese, zinc, copper.
Rapeseed cake after by fermentation is the higher fertilizer of nitrogen content.
Planting process of the present invention using clear garden, cut off side foot branch, harvesting, middle weeding, pruning, renewal, from Resistant product
The pre- preventing disease and pest of cultural control method planted, and combine biological control method preventing and treating worm controlled with worm, worm is controlled with bird or worm is controlled with bacterium
Pest and disease damage.
